About Yue Liu

Yue Liu is a scholar working on Electronic, Optical and Magnetic Materials, Nuclear Energy and Engineering and Aerospace Engineering, having authored 161 papers that have together received 3.6k indexed citations. Recurring topics across this work include Electromagnetic wave absorption materials (52 papers), Advanced Antenna and Metasurface Technologies (35 papers), Metamaterials and Metasurfaces Applications (22 papers), Photonic and Optical Devices (19 papers), Semiconductor Lasers and Optical Devices (15 papers), Magnetic Properties and Synthesis of Ferrites (14 papers), Microwave and Dielectric Measurement Techniques (13 papers) and Supercapacitor Materials and Fabrication (12 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(2.4k citations), Aerospace Engineering (1.4k citations) and Nuclear Energy and Engineering (14 citations). Yue Liu has collaborated with scholars based in China, United Kingdom and United States. Frequent co-authors include Guanglei Wu, Zirui Jia, Michael G. B. Drew, Ying Liu, Cheng Zhi Huang, Xinfeng Zhou, Hongjing Wu, Jiurong Liu, Zhihui Zeng and Sinan Zheng.
